#800ccf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#800ccf is composed of 50.2% red, 4.7% green and 81.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38.2% cyan, 94.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 275.7 degrees, a saturation of 89% and a lightness of 42.9%. #800ccf color hex could be obtained by blending #ff18ff with #01009f. Closest websafe color is: #9900cc.

● #800ccf color description : Strong violet.
#800ccf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#800ccf has RGB values of R:128, G:12, B:207 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.94,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 8391887.

Shades and Tints of #800ccf
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f8f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#800ccf
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6972 is the less saturated color, while #8204d7 is the most saturated one.
